What the panel ordered
Petition for Reconsideration denied
Petition for Reconsideration of the Opinion and Order Granting Petition for Reconsideration and Decision After Reconsideration issued on December 29, 2023, denied

The WCJ and the Board found substantial evidence in the QME reports of Dr. Abri supporting temporary disability benefits for the period, and rejected the defense arguments based on Dr. Bakst's opinion and applicant's credibility issues.
From the decision · page 2TEMPORARY DISABILITY From a dental and TMJ and muscles pain perspective the patient was temporarily disabled, (Ex. 11, QME report of David Abri, DDS, April 24, 2018, p. 10.)

The QME reports of Dr. Abri found applicant temporarily disabled from dental, TMJ and muscle pain and opined ongoing symptoms caused by industrial injury requiring continued treatment.
